14 16 10 FEATURES WESLEY MEDICAL CENTER GROWING ONCOLOGY SERVICES 6 Recognizing that the need for cancer care throughout the region is going to grow significantly in coming years, Wesley Medical Center is taking a multipronged, proactive approach to expanding its oncology program. RIGHT ON TARGET: CYBERKNIFE STILL THE 'GOLD STANDARD' FOR STEREOTACTIC BODY RADIOSURGERY TREATMENT 10 Thousands of cancer patients have benefited from Via Christi Health's CyberKnife Center in Wichita since it opened a decade ago. The Center allows patients to receive leading-edge care close to home. ADVANCES IN HAIR RESTORATION OFFER NEW HOPE — KMC HAIR CENTER: MEENA SINGH, MD 14 Men and women who believe there is no solution to pattern baldness or thinning hair are surprised to discover the effective treatments available at KMC Hair Center in Shawnee, Topeka and Leawood, says Meena Singh, MD. NEW OUTPATIENT HEART & SURGERY CENTER EPIC AN ADVANCE IN COMMUNITY-BASED HEALTH CARE 16 Wichita's first and only freestanding outpatient heart and surgery center, EPIC, prioritizes patient convenience, while offering a high level of care in a comfortable, amenity-rich setting.
